About These Birds
Audubon's Shearwater
27–33 cm. Small; dark brown above; white below with clean-cut pattern. Breeds Caribbean, tropical Atlantic, Pacific, and Indian Ocean islands. Wide geographic range with multiple subspecies. Feeds on fish; breeds in burrows on oceanic islands; Near Threatened.
Balearic Shearwater
30–38 cm. Brown above; variably dirty-white to brown below; often shows brown smudging on flanks. Breeds only Balearic Islands, Spain. Critically Endangered with fewer than 3,000 pairs; faces extinction. Migrates to NE Atlantic; threatened by predators, fishing bycatch, and tourist development.
